Psychological Factors in Gambling
Betting leverages a variety of psychological triggers that can lead to addictive behaviors. One of the key elements is the concept of variable reinforcement. Gamblers experience successes unpredictably, which creates a sense of thrill and expectation. This instability keeps players engaged as they believe that their next bet could lead to a significant payout, much like how someone may play a coin slot awaiting that big prize.
Another factor is the illusion of influence. Many gamblers convince themselves that they can influence the consequences of their bets through tactics or knowledge. This conviction can be particularly strong in games like poker games or sports betting, where participants may feel that their knowledge provides them with an advantage. This sense of control can draw individuals further into the gambling environment, reinforcing their participation.
Peer pressure also play a significant role in internet gambling and wagering. The sense of belonging and commonality can amplify the thrill of wagering. Many digital platforms facilitate peer connections through chat rooms and social networks, enhancing the bond to the activity. This communal support can encourage continued betting, making it feel like a collective experience rather than an personal pursuit.
The Impact of Winning and Defeats
Winning in gambling can trigger a wave of excitement and happiness, producing neurotransmitters in the brain and strengthening the behavior. This sense of euphoria often drives players to pursue further victories, resulting in them to invest more hours and money at virtual casinos or betting platforms. The expectation of success drives engagement, as players get increasingly engrossed in the outcomes of their games.
Conversely, defeat can lead to emotions of frustration and letdown. Many gamblers may experience a desire to make up for their deficits, often referred to as chasing losses. This pattern can lead to impulsive decisions and irrational betting behaviors, as individuals try to regain mastery over their financial situation. The psychological impact of defeat can also affect overall emotional health, leading to stress and worry.
Grasping the mental effects of success and losing is crucial for players to sustain a healthy relationship with their gaming activities. Awareness of these emotions can help individuals set limits on their gambling habits and handle virtual gambling and betting with mindfulness. By identifying the peaks and troughs, players can enjoy their experiences while reducing potential negative impacts.
